What is name for the point on the earth’s surface where the earthquake occurs?
lisabon 2012 [21]

Answer:

Epicenter

Explanation:

The release of energy causes shaking at the ground surface. The location inside the Earth where an earthquake begins is called the focus (or hypocenter) of the earthquake. The point at the Earth's surface directly above the focus is called the epicenter of the earthquake.
